Jak wykorzystać przeglądanie preconnect i prefetch w WooCommerce.
- Korzyści z wykorzystania preconnect i prefetch w WooCommerce
- Jak zdefiniować preconnect i prefetch w WooCommerce
- Skuteczne strategie wykorzystania preconnect i prefetch w WooCommerce
- Jak zoptymalizować prędkość ładowania strony za pomocą preconnect i prefetch w WooCommerce
- Praktyczne przykłady implementacji preconnect i prefetch w WooCommerce
Korzyści z wykorzystania preconnect i prefetch w WooCommerce
Czym są preconnect i prefetch?
Preconnect to proces, który pozwala przeglądarce na nawiązanie wczesnych połączeń sieciowych przed faktycznym żądaniem zasobów. Obejmuje to otwieranie połączeń TCP, wykonywanie wywołań DNS oraz negocjacje TLS. Dzięki temu, gdy nadejdzie czas na załadowanie zasobu, większość pracy sieciowej jest już wykonana, co skraca czas ładowania.
Prefetch to technika, która polega na wcześniejszym pobieraniu zasobów, które będą potrzebne w przyszłości. Przeglądarka może pobrać pliki, takie jak skrypty, arkusze stylów czy obrazy, które nie są potrzebne na bieżącej stronie, ale mogą być użyte na kolejnych. To pozwala na szybsze wyświetlanie zawartości, gdy użytkownik przechodzi do innej części sklepu.
Jak preconnect i prefetch mogą poprawić wydajność WooCommerce?
- Zmniejszenie opóźnień: Nawiązywanie połączeń z serwerami zewnętrznymi, takimi jak serwery czcionek, API czy CDN, zanim będą one faktycznie potrzebne, może znacząco zmniejszyć opóźnienia.
- Szybsze ładowanie zasobów: Prefetching pozwala na wcześniejsze pobieranie zasobów, które będą potrzebne na kolejnych stronach, co przyspiesza ich ładowanie.
- Poprawa doświadczenia użytkownika: Szybsze ładowanie stron przekłada się na lepsze doświadczenie użytkownika, co jest kluczowe w utrzymaniu klientów i zwiększaniu konwersji.
- Zmniejszenie obciążenia serwera: Rozłożenie pobierania zasobów w czasie może pomóc w zarządzaniu obciążeniem serwera, szczególnie w przypadku dużego ruchu.
Implementacja preconnect i prefetch w WooCommerce
Implementacja preconnect i prefetch w WooCommerce może być stosunkowo prosta, ale wymaga podstawowej wiedzy o HTML i możliwości edycji szablonów lub dodawania wtyczek. Oto kroki, które można podjąć:
- Dodanie tagów preconnect: Można to zrobić, dodając odpowiednie tagi w sekcji szablonu.
- Wykorzystanie prefetch: Podobnie, tagi mogą być dodane do sekcji dla zasobów, które będą potrzebne na kolejnych stronach.
- Wykorzystanie wtyczek: Istnieją wtyczki do WordPressa i WooCommerce, które mogą automatycznie zarządzać preconnect i prefetch, co jest przydatne dla osób, które nie chcą ręcznie edytować kodu.
Podsumowanie
Wykorzystanie preconnect i prefetch w WooCommerce może znacząco przyczynić się do poprawy szybkości ładowania stron, co jest niezwykle ważne w kontekście UX i SEO. Chociaż implementacja może wymagać pewnych technicznych umiejętności, korzyści zdecydowanie przewyższają początkowy wysiłek. Zachęcamy do eksperymentowania z tymi technikami, aby zobaczyć, jak mogą one poprawić wydajność Twojego sklepu internetowego.
Warto pamiętać, że każda optymalizacja powinna być przeprowadzana z uwagą na specyfikę danego sklepu i jego infrastrukturę hostingową, aby maksymalizować korzyści i unikać potencjalnych problemów.
Jak zdefiniować preconnect i prefetch w WooCommerce
Czym są preconnect i prefetch?
Zanim przejdziemy do szczegółów implementacji, warto zrozumieć, czym są preconnect i prefetch:
– Preconnect jest techniką sieciową, która pozwala przeglądarce na wczesne nawiązanie połączenia sieciowego z domeną, zanim zasoby z tej domeny zostaną faktycznie zażądane. Dzięki temu zmniejsza się opóźnienie w nawiązywaniu połączenia, co może przyspieszyć ładowanie zasobów.
– Prefetch to technika, która pozwala przeglądarce na wcześniejsze pobieranie zasobów, które mogą być potrzebne w przyszłości. Prefetch jest szczególnie przydatny w przypadku zasobów, które będą potrzebne na następnej stronie, którą użytkownik może odwiedzić.
?
Implementacja preconnect i prefetch w WooCommerce wymaga dodania odpowiednich linków w sekcji „ strony HTML. Poniżej przedstawiamy, jak można to zrobić, korzystając z tabel HTML do lepszego zrozumienia.
Tabela: Metody definiowania preconnect i prefetch
Metoda | Opis | Przykład kodu |
---|---|---|
Preconnect | Umożliwia wczesne nawiązanie połączenia sieciowego. | |
Prefetch | Pobiera zasoby, które mogą być potrzebne w przyszłości. |
Implementacja w funkcjach WordPress
Aby dodać te techniki do Twojego sklepu WooCommerce, możesz użyć pliku `functions.php` w swoim motywie WordPress. Poniżej znajduje się przykładowy kod, który pokazuje, jak można dodać preconnect i prefetch do sekcji „.
php
function add_preconnect_prefetch() {
echo ”;
echo ”;
echo ”;
}
add_action(’wp_head’, 'add_preconnect_prefetch’);
Dlaczego warto używać preconnect i prefetch?
Używanie preconnect i prefetch może znacząco poprawić wydajność ładowania strony, co jest szczególnie ważne w kontekście sklepów internetowych, gdzie każda sekunda opóźnienia może prowadzić do utraty klientów i obniżenia konwersji. Oto kilka korzyści:
1. Szybsze ładowanie zasobów: Preconnect redukuje czas potrzebny na nawiązanie połączenia, a prefetch pozwala na wcześniejsze pobranie zasobów.
2. Lepsze doświadczenie użytkownika: Szybsza strona oznacza lepsze doświadczenie dla użytkowników, co może prowadzić do większej satysfakcji i lojalności klientów.
3. Poprawa SEO: Google premiuje szybsze strony, więc implementacja tych technik może również przyczynić się do lepszej widoczności w wynikach wyszukiwania.
Podsumowanie
Implementacja preconnect i prefetch w WooCommerce jest stosunkowo prosta, ale może przynieść znaczące korzyści w zakresie wydajności strony. Korzystając z powyższych wskazówek i przykładów, możesz łatwo dodać te techniki do swojego sklepu, co może przyczynić się do lepszego doświadczenia użytkowników i poprawy SEO.
Skuteczne strategie wykorzystania preconnect i prefetch w WooCommerce
W dzisiejszym szybko rozwijającym się świecie e-commerce, szybkość ładowania strony jest kluczowym czynnikiem wpływającym na sukces sklepu internetowego. Użytkownicy oczekują błyskawicznych odpowiedzi na swoje działania, a każda sekunda opóźnienia może prowadzić do utraty klientów i obniżenia konwersji. W kontekście WooCommerce, jednym z najpopularniejszych rozwiązań dla sklepów internetowych na platformie WordPress, istnieje kilka technik, które mogą pomóc w optymalizacji czasu ładowania strony. Dwie z nich, preconnect i prefetch, są szczególnie efektywne, ale często pomijane. W tym artykule omówimy, jak można je skutecznie wykorzystać.
Co to jest preconnect i prefetch?
Preconnect to proces, który pozwala przeglądarce na wczesne ustanowienie połączeń sieciowych, które będą potrzebne w przyszłości. Dzięki temu, gdy faktycznie nadejdzie czas na użycie tych zasobów, połączenie już będzie ustanowione, co może znacząco przyspieszyć ładowanie zasobów.
Prefetch to technika, która polega na wcześniejszym pobieraniu zasobów, które mogą być potrzebne w przyszłości. Przeglądarka ładuje te zasoby w tle, gdy użytkownik przegląda stronę, co zmniejsza czas ładowania strony, gdy użytkownik faktycznie zdecyduje się na ich użycie.
Jak zaimplementować preconnect i prefetch w WooCommerce?
1. Identyfikacja zasobów do preconnect
- Analiza zasobów zewnętrznych: Pierwszym krokiem jest identyfikacja zewnętrznych zasobów, takich jak czcionki Google, zewnętrzne biblioteki JavaScript czy inne API, które są wykorzystywane na stronie.
- Użycie narzędzi do analizy: Narzędzia takie jak Google Chrome DevTools mogą pomóc w identyfikacji, które połączenia są nawiązywane przez stronę i jak długo trwa ich ustanowienie.
2. Implementacja preconnect
Dodanie tagu preconnect w sekcji head: Można to zrobić dodając poniższy kod do pliku functions.php w motywie WordPress:
php
function add_preconnect_url() {
echo ”;
}
add_action(’wp_head’, 'add_preconnect_url’);
Zamień `https://example.com` na URL, który chcesz preconnectować.
3. Identyfikacja zasobów do prefetch
- Analiza ścieżek użytkownika: Zrozumienie, które strony są najczęściej odwiedzane po stronie głównej, może pomóc w identyfikacji, które zasoby warto wcześniej załadować.
- Wybór strategicznych zasobów: Zasoby, które są ciężkie i mają duży wpływ na czas ładowania, są dobrymi kandydatami do prefetchingu.
4. Implementacja prefetch
Dodanie tagu prefetch w sekcji head: Podobnie jak w przypadku preconnect, możesz dodać odpowiedni tag w pliku functions.php:
php
function add_prefetch_url() {
echo ”;
}
add_action(’wp_head’, 'add_prefetch_url’);
Zamień `https://example.com/next-page.html` na URL, który chcesz prefetchować.
Podsumowanie
Zastosowanie preconnect i prefetch w WooCommerce może znacząco przyspieszyć czas ładowania strony, poprawiając wrażenia użytkowników i potencjalnie zwiększając konwersje. Kluczem jest strategiczne wykorzystanie tych technik, aby maksymalizować ich efektywność. Regularna analiza i dostosowywanie strategii prefetchingu i preconnectingu jest zalecana, aby upewnić się, że sklep internetowy działa jak najefektywniej.
Jak zoptymalizować prędkość ładowania strony za pomocą preconnect i prefetch w WooCommerce
W dzisiejszym szybko rozwijającym się świecie e-commerce, prędkość ładowania strony internetowej może znacząco wpłynąć na sukces sklepu online. Użytkownicy oczekują szybkich i responsywnych stron, a każda sekunda opóźnienia może prowadzić do utraty klientów i obniżenia konwersji. W przypadku platformy WooCommerce, istnieje kilka technik, które mogą pomóc w optymalizacji czasu ładowania strony. Dwie z nich, preconnect i prefetch, są szczególnie skuteczne w poprawie wydajności. W tym artykule omówimy, jak można je zastosować, aby zoptymalizować prędkość ładowania strony.
🌐 Co to jest preconnect?
Preconnect to proces, który pozwala przeglądarce na wczesne ustanowienie połączenia sieciowego z domeną, z której będą pobierane zasoby. Dzięki temu, gdy nadejdzie czas na faktyczne pobranie zasobów, połączenie już będzie ustanowione, co może znacząco skrócić czas ładowania.
Jak zaimplementować preconnect w WooCommerce?
1. 📝 Zidentyfikuj zewnętrzne zasoby, takie jak czcionki Google lub skrypty analityczne, które są ładowane na Twojej stronie.
2. 🛠️ Dodaj tag preconnect w sekcji head Twojego dokumentu HTML. Na przykład:
3. 🔄 Regularnie sprawdzaj, czy zasoby, do których ustanawiasz preconnect, są nadal używane na stronie.
🔄 Co to jest prefetch?
Prefetch to technika, która polega na wcześniejszym pobieraniu zasobów, które będą potrzebne w przyszłości. Przeglądarka może pobrać te zasoby w tle, gdy sieć jest mniej obciążona, co może przyspieszyć ładowanie kolejnych stron.
Jak zaimplementować prefetch w WooCommerce?
1. 📊 Analizuj, które strony są najczęściej odwiedzane po głównej stronie produktu, np. strona koszyka.
2. 🛠️ Dodaj tag prefetch w sekcji head dla tych zasobów. Na przykład:
3. 📈 Monitoruj efektywność prefetch za pomocą narzędzi analitycznych, aby zobaczyć, czy przynosi oczekiwane korzyści.
🚀 Korzyści z zastosowania preconnect i prefetch
– ⏱️ Szybsze ładowanie stron: Użytkownicy doświadczają mniejszych opóźnień.
– 📈 Lepsza optymalizacja SEO: Strony, które ładują się szybciej, są lepiej oceniane przez algorytmy wyszukiwarek.
– 🛒 Wyższa konwersja: Szybsze strony przyczyniają się do lepszej użytkowości i wyższej satysfakcji klientów.
📝 Podsumowanie
Optymalizacja prędkości ładowania strony w WooCommerce za pomocą preconnect i prefetch może znacząco poprawić doświadczenia użytkowników oraz wyniki Twojego sklepu. Implementując te techniki, możesz nie tylko przyspieszyć ładowanie strony, ale także poprawić ogólną wydajność serwisu. Regularne testowanie i dostosowywanie strategii optymalizacji jest kluczowe, aby utrzymać konkurencyjność w dynamicznie zmieniającym się świecie e-commerce.
Praktyczne przykłady implementacji preconnect i prefetch w WooCommerce
W dzisiejszym artykule przyjrzymy się, jak można efektywnie wykorzystać techniki preconnect i prefetch w kontekście WooCommerce, platformy e-commerce opartej na WordPressie. Te techniki są częścią szerokiej gamy narzędzi, które mogą pomóc w optymalizacji wydajności strony internetowej, co jest kluczowe dla utrzymania zainteresowania użytkowników i poprawy konwersji.
Co to jest preconnect i prefetch?
- Preconnect to proces, który pozwala przeglądarce na wstępne nawiązanie połączenia z serwerem, zanim faktycznie zostanie to potrzebne. Dzięki temu, gdy nadejdzie czas na załadowanie zasobów, połączenie jest już ustanowione, co skraca czas ładowania.
- Prefetch to technika, która pozwala przeglądarce na wcześniejsze pobieranie zasobów, które będą potrzebne w przyszłości. Jest to szczególnie przydatne w przypadku zasobów, które nie są potrzebne natychmiast przy pierwszym ładowaniu strony, ale mogą być użyteczne później.
Jak zaimplementować preconnect i prefetch w WooCommerce?
1. Implementacja preconnect
Implementacja preconnect w WooCommerce może znacząco przyspieszyć czas ładowania zewnętrznych zasobów, takich jak czcionki Google, zewnętrzne API czy inne zasoby. Oto kroki, które można podjąć:
- Dodaj poniższy kod do pliku functions.php swojego motywu:
php
function add_preconnect_url() {
echo ”;
echo ”;
}
add_action(’wp_head’, 'add_preconnect_url’);Zamień https://api.example.com na URL, z którym chcesz nawiązać wstępne połączenie.
- Upewnij się, że używasz atrybutu crossorigin, jeśli zasoby są ładowane z innej domeny.
2. Implementacja prefetch
Prefetch może być użyteczny, na przykład, do wcześniejszego ładowania skryptów, które są potrzebne na kolejnych stronach. Oto jak można to zaimplementować:
- Dodaj poniższy kod do pliku functions.php:
php
function add_prefetch_url() {
echo ”;
}
add_action(’wp_head’, 'add_prefetch_url’);Zamień https://yourwebsite.com/next-page/ na URL strony, którą użytkownik prawdopodobnie odwiedzi jako następną.
- Możesz również prefetchować skrypty, style czy obrazy, zmieniając atrybut as na odpowiedni typ zasobu, np. script, style czy image.
Dlaczego warto używać preconnect i prefetch?
- Poprawa wydajności: Te techniki mogą znacząco skrócić czas ładowania strony, co jest kluczowe dla UX i SEO.
- Większa kontrola: Pozwalają one na bardziej precyzyjne zarządzanie zasobami, które są ładowane na stronie.
- Lepsze zarządzanie pasmem: Możliwość wcześniejszego ładowania zasobów w czasie, gdy przeglądarka nie jest intensywnie używana, co może zmniejszyć obciążenie serwera w szczytowych momentach.
Implementacja preconnect i prefetch w WooCommerce jest stosunkowo prosta, ale może przynieść znaczące korzyści w zakresie wydajności strony. Zachęcamy do eksperymentowania z tymi technikami, aby znaleźć najlepsze rozwiązania dla Twojego sklepu internetowego.